Indonesia Asks Police to Probe Hundreds of Firms on Palm Prices
Indonesia has requested police to investigate hundreds of firms regarding palm prices. Astra Agro Lestari's unit in Central Kalimantan uses seeds that yield harvests at 25 months and researches oil palm varieties with shorter trunks as trees age.
